A well-balanced attack led Lakeside over Sheridan in every quarter on their way to victory on Friday. Given that consistent dominance, it should come as no surprise that the Rams blew the Yellowjackets out of the water with a 42-12 final score. The Rams have seen this before: they got the W the last time they saw the Yellowjackets, too.
Lakeside's victory was a true team effort, with many players turning in solid performances. Perhaps the best among them was Wally Wolcott, who threw for 323 yards and four TDs. What's more, Wolcott posted three rushing yards, the most he's had since back in October of 2024. Lakeside's leading receiver Drew Morgan was Wolcott's top target yet again, picking up 186 receiving yards and a pair of touchdowns.
Lakeside didn't go easy on the quarterback and picked off two passes before the game was over. The picks came courtesy of Doke Douglas and Deklan Mckinney. Lakeside got some further help from Cannon Martin: he picked up a sack, forced one fumble, and made six total tackles (2.0 for loss).
Sheridan's defeat shouldn't obscure the performances of Zay Stephens, who gained 256 total yards, and Dax McMellon, who threw for 309 yards and one TD. Stephens' rushing production has been exceptional for a while as that marked his tenth straight game with at least 111 rushing yards dating back to last season. A healthy portion of McMellon's aerial production (85 yards to be exact) went to Walker Shields.
Lakeside has started the season off flawlessly and has a 2-0 record to show for it. The team's perfect season has a lot to do with their offensive performance: the team's won by an average of 33 points thus far. As for Sheridan, their record is now 1-1.
Coming up, Lakeside will look to takes advantage of their home field for the first time this season as they takes on Robinson at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. As for Sheridan, they will head out on the road to take on Rogers at 7:00 p.m. on Friday.
